Give Hope, See Change

At Esther’s Place, hope is more than a word, it’s a lifeline. It’s the thread that binds broken stories together, the light that pierces through darkness and the power that transforms despair into new beginnings. When hope enters a life, change follows.


Take the woman who came to Esther’s Place during recovery from addiction. She joined multiple groups, surrounded herself with encouragement and began to rebuild her life. As she healed, she felt compelled to give back. For months, she quietly collected spare change, every coin she could find or collect from others, and eventually donated it to Esther’s Place. It wasn’t about the amount; it was about giving all she had so someone else could experience the same hope she had been given. Her change was far more than mere coins, it was a tangible symbol of the change hope brings.


Her story is echoed in so many others. A grieving widow, broken by the loss of her husband, found comfort and community here. A homeless woman discovered dignity in something as simple as a warm shower. A single mom, desperate to feed her children, found relief through meals that brought peace to her family table. And a young woman, who had spent decades running from the pain and the scars of being trafficked and abused, having tried everything imaginable to stop the pain, finally stopped running when she realized that the Hope offered at Esther’s Place had a name; Jesus. In Him, she found hope, restoration and the courage to begin again, no longer running away but now running to Hope. Her eternity changed because someone took the time to really see her and give her true Hope.


These stories are not separate; they are threads in the same tapestry of hope. Each one shows how hope changes lives, how it restores dignity, renews faith and rebuilds futures. And each one reminds us that when we give hope, we set into motion something far greater than ourselves. And when one person gives, the ripple effect is immeasurable.


At Esther’s Place, we’ve seen it time and time again: hope changes everything. Hope is the only thing that carries us through the darkest nights and into brighter tomorrows, it’s the only thing we have when a bottle runs dry, when a spouse passes away, when hard times come or when you’re ready to end it all. We here at Esther’s Place give Hope because someone first gave it to us and it changed everything. And once you experience the true change that Hope brings, you just can’t help but give it to others. We give Hope because it’s the only thing that can truly change a life forever.
